Objective

You learn how Foot ulcers due to neuropathy and/or ischemia, often complicated by infection, are a leading cause of hospitalisation and amputation in diabetic patients.

You know that sensory neuropathy, foot abnormality, missing pulses and previous history of ulcers or amputation are risk factors for ulceration and you can make examination of them.

You know that regular examination of feet, offloading and protective footwear and use of new technologies reduce the risk to wounds and amputations.

You are able to consult vascular surgery and medical doctor if needed (bad circulation, infection).

You know that prevention and treatment of foot ulceration by multidisciplinary teams is necessary.
